CE52 YVY is a 2002 Peugeot 206 in Silver with a 1,398c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 18 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 72.2%.
Across all 2002 Peugeot 206 models, the average MOT pass rate is 67.0% with a typical mileage of 65,592 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Peugeot 206 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 446,851 recorded failures. If you're considering buying CE52 YVY,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Peugeot 206 typically stays on UK roads for around 28 years. At 24 years old, this Peugeot 206 is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
